Closed petition Make carbon monoxide and smoke alarms vat exempt.
Closed on
These are essential safety devices, so value added tax is just wrong. The detectors have a lifespan and must be replaced after 10 years, so this is an ongoing expense to protect lives, having a working alarm is not a luxury.
Many lives are saved each year by smoke and co alarms. However many homes are still unprotected. If these devices were exempt from vat it would help make them more affordable to all. Essential personal protective clothing is already vat exempt preventing injury and saving lives. The Government are profiting from the laws they have made that make their installation mandatory in public buildings, rented homes and new builds.
